The Best Foundation for Brown Skin Pakistan Shoppers Actually Need
Brown and wheatish skin tones sit in a tricky middle zone on most global foundation shade charts. Too many formulas sold internationally are built around fair-to-medium European ranges, which is why so many Pakistani women end up mixing two bottles just to get a usable match. A foundation formulated correctly for brown skin does three things well: it matches your actual undertone (warm, olive, or neutral), it oxidises predictably instead of turning orange after an hour, and it holds up in heat and humidity without sliding off your face by lunchtime. This matters even more in Pakistan's climate — a foundation that looks perfect under air-conditioned store lighting in Karachi can separate and streak the moment you step into 40°C heat outside, or crease around dry patches during a Lahore or Islamabad winter. Choosing the right shade and formula isn't just about vanity; it's about finding a product whose pigments, finish, and SPF content are actually engineered to work with melanin-rich skin rather than fighting against it.

How to Choose the Right Foundation for Your Skin Tone
Finding your match doesn't have to be trial and error. Follow these steps:
- Step 1 — Identify your undertone. Check the veins on your wrist: greenish veins usually mean warm undertones (common in wheatish and brown South Asian skin), blueish veins mean cool, and a mix means neutral.
- Step 2 — Match in daylight, not store lighting. Swatch two or three shades along your jawline and check the colour in natural sunlight before you commit to a bottle.
- Step 3 — Pick your finish. Choose a matte or poreless finish for oily, humid days in Karachi, and a dewy or satin finish for drier winters in Islamabad or Lahore.
- Step 4 — Apply in the AM for daily wear. In the morning, follow moisturiser and sunscreen with a thin layer of foundation, buffed in with a damp sponge for a natural finish that lasts through a full workday.
- Step 5 — Set it for humidity. A light dusting of translucent powder on the T-zone helps foundation survive Karachi's coastal humidity or a long day out in Lahore's summer heat.
Once you know your undertone and preferred finish, shade-matching online becomes far easier, and you'll spend less on foundations that end up unused in a drawer.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
The biggest mistake is shade-matching on the back of your hand instead of your jawline and neck, since hands are often a different tone than your face. Avoid buying foundation purely on online swatches or influencer videos without checking reviews from Pakistani buyers with a similar skin tone. Don't skip sunscreen underneath, even if your foundation has SPF built in, because Pakistan's UV levels demand extra protection, especially during Karachi and Lahore's peak summer months. Steer clear of alcohol-heavy mattifying formulas if you have dry or sensitive skin, as these can worsen flaking during Islamabad's winter.
